Considering the number of gaming brands that now sit underneath the Microsoft umbrella, Sony may have a difficult time competing with the selection available on Xbox Game Pass given that future Bethesda projects like Starfield will be exclusive to Xbox and PC after Microsoft acquired ZeniMax Media last year for $7.5 billion. The list of games available on Xbox Game Pass is updated fairly frequently, with a recent estimate suggesting that Microsoft added over $6,300 worth of games to Game Pass in 2021. For $9.99 / £7.99 to $14.99 / £10.99 a month, users receive unlimited access to an impressive list of gaming titles, including some of the best Xbox Series X/S games available. It’s easy to see how Microsoft’s subscription service has managed to build a good reputation within the gaming community in just a few short years. According to Microsoft, the number of Game Pass subscribers has recently passed 25 million subscribers - though interestingly, this growth still managed to fall beneath the company’s expectations. ![]() ![]() (Image credit: Shutterstock/Miguel Lagoa)Īlthough Xbox Game Pass first launched back in 2017, the platform grew significantly throughout the pandemic as Microsoft began to place a larger emphasis on the gaming side of its business. ![]()
